Chuzhou
Chuzhou (Chinese滁州 市, pinyin Chuzhou Shì ) is a prefecture-level city in the eastern part of Anhui province in the People's Republic of China. The administrative area of the city of Chuzhou has an area of 13,398 km ² and approximately 4.34 million inhabitants ( end of 2004). The city is located in the vicinity of Nanjing, after there are about 50 km in south- eastern direction. By the sea is about 200 km, Shanghai is nearly 350 km away. Some German companies have manufacturing facilities in Chuzhou (eg Bosch and Siemens ( BSH) for refrigerators ).

Famous residents
- Zhu Yuanzhang (1328 - 1398) founding emperor of the Ming Dynasty
- Wu Jingzi (1701 - 1754), Qing Dynasty writer, author of The Unofficial History of the Scholars Forest
